Instructions
Preheat the oven to 350°F or 180°C for at least 10 minutes.
Line a cookie sheet with parchment paper or just spray with nonstick spray.
Take dry ingredients (all-purpose flour, salt, and baking soda) in a bowl. Whisk it till they incorporated and keep it aside.
Take soften butter in another bowl. Beat it with wire whisk or by electric mixer till it becomes creamy and smooth.
Then add both sugars (granulated and brown sugar). Again beat till it becomes fluffy (about 2 minutes).
Then add vanilla extract and milk. Whisk till it gets incorporated.
Add dry ingredients. Mix it until incorporated.
Add chocolate chips. And fold them in.
If the dough looks soft and sticky than chill it into the refrigerator for about 30 minutes.
Now make 1-inch size balls from chilled cookie dough. Place on the cookie sheet a few inches apart from each other, because they will spread as bake. Flatten it slightly using back of glass or bowl or use your fingers.
Bake them for 10-12 minutes in preheated oven or until the edges are become golden brown.
Let it cool into the sheet for 5 minutes. After that, remove it to the cooling rack to cool completely.
